什麼是 MiniMax M2.1
MiniMax M2.1 是 MiniMax M2 家族的後續版本,由 MiniMax 於 2025 年 12 月 23 日 發布。它被定位為面向生產的開源模型,特別用於編碼、具代理能力的多步驟工作流程(工具使用、多輪規劃),以及全端應用生成(Web、行動端、後端)。此次發布重點強化多語言程式開發能力、行動/原生應用能力、精煉的回應,以及更佳的工具/代理泛化能力。
主要功能
- MoE 效率: 總參數量大,但每個 token 只啟用少量子集(架構設計在峰值容量與推理效率之間取捨)。
- 以程式為先的優化: 在多種語言(Python、TypeScript、Rust、Go、C++、Java、Swift、行動原生語言)具備強大的多語種程式碼理解與生成能力。
- 代理與工具工作流程: 為工具呼叫、多步驟規劃,以及「交錯式思考」/串接執行複合指令約束而設計。
- 大型上下文支援與長輸出: 針對長上下文的開發者工作流與代理追蹤/歷史而設計。
- 低延遲/高吞吐: 得益於選擇性啟用設計與部署最佳化,適用於互動式程式助理與大規模代理循環。
技術能力與規格
- 架構: Mixture-of-Experts(MoE)設計。
- 參數: 設計規格為:約 2300 億總參數,每次推理啟用 約 100 億活躍參數(MoE 活躍子集)。與 M2 系列使用相同的活躍參數效率模型。
- 推理特性: 為 低延遲互動、 高吞吐批量推理、以及帶有頻繁工具呼叫的代理迴圈而設計。
- 串流/函式呼叫: 支援串流式 token 輸出與進階的函式呼叫/工具介面,用於結構化 I/O。
基準測試表現
MiniMax 公布了比較性基準測試結果,且第三方整合方在發布時也有報告分數;代表性公布數據包括:
Multi-SWE Bench / SWE-Bench(程式/代理測試套件):供應方與整合方列表顯示,M2.1 在 Multi-SWE-Bench 上為 49.4%,在 SWE-Bench Multilingual 上為 72.5%(這些是針對程式碼生成與程式碼推理任務的綜合評分)。
M2.1 在測試案例生成、程式碼最佳化、程式碼審查與指令遵循方面相較 M2 有全面提升,並在多個程式子任務上優於 M2,且經常能與或超越 Claude Sonnet 4.5 的表現。

代表性生產用例
- IDE 程式碼助理與重構: 跨多檔案重構、程式碼審查建議、自動化測試生成與多語言修補程式生成。
- 具代理能力的 “數位員工”: 藉由工具整合與交錯式思考,自動化重複性辦公流程(搜尋工單系統、彙整文件、以文字指令操作網頁應用)。
- 多語言工程支援: 維護多語種程式碼庫(Rust、Go、Java、C++、TypeScript)的團隊可使用 M2.1 進行跨語言的程式碼合成與轉換。
- 自動化程式碼評估與測試生成: 在 CI 工具鏈中生成測試案例、執行程式碼分析,並提出修復或最佳化建議。
- 本地/自有環境研究與客製化: 需要自有環境管控的組織可使用已發布權重與推薦推理堆疊在本地微調或執行 M2.1。
如何存取與使用 MiniMax M2.1 API
步驟 1:註冊取得 API Key
登入 cometapi.com。若您尚未成為使用者,請先註冊。登入您的 CometAPI 控制台。取得介面的存取憑證 API key。在個人中心的 API token 處點擊「Add Token」,取得 token 金鑰:sk-xxxxx 並提交。
步驟 2:向 MiniMax M2.1 API 發送請求
選擇 “minimax-m2.1” 端點發送 API 請求並設定請求本文。請求方法與請求本文可從我們網站的 API 文件取得。我們的網站也提供 Apifox 測試以供便利。將 <YOUR_API_KEY> 替換為您帳號中的實際 CometAPI 金鑰。呼叫位置: Chat 風格的 API。
將您的問題或請求放入 content 欄位——模型將回應該內容。處理 API 回應以取得生成的答案。
步驟 3:擷取並驗證結果
處理 API 回應以取得生成的答案。處理完成後,API 會回覆任務狀態與輸出資料。